Strong: A Name Packed with Strength and Power

The surname Strong, recorded in various spellings including Strang, Strange, Stong, and Stronge, is primarily English but also has Scottish roots. It originates from the word "strang" before the 7th century, which evolved into "strong" in the Middle Ages and was originally given as a nickname to someone who possessed great physical strength, or given the robust sense of humor of that era, the complete reverse!

The surname was first recorded in the latter half of the 12th century, making it one of the earliest ever recorded and suggesting it was a name that held a certain status.

Early records from preserved rolls and documents include Simon Strong in the "Hundred Rolls" of Cambridgeshire in 1273, and William le Stronge, a witness at the Assize Court of Somerset in 1327. The form "Strang" was kept in the North of the country, as seen from the record of Adam Strang in the Poll Tax Returns of Yorkshire in 1379, while in Scotland John Strang was elected a councilor of the city of Aberdeen in 1398. Charles Strong appeared on a list of "Monmouth Rebels" in 1685, who were held in prison in Dorchester and destined for transport to the island of Barbados.

The first recorded spelling of the family name is that of Richard Stronge, dated 1185 in the Templar Register for Warwickshire during the reign of King Henry II of England, from 1154 to 1189. Meanings and Etymology

This surname is derived from a nickname, 'the strong,' similar to Strongfellow and Strongman, as well as Long, Longman, and Longfellow. It has become common in directories, with the sobriquet being popular. Instances include Simon Strong of Cambridgeshire in 1273 and Joscelin le Strong in the Rolls of Parliament.

In terms of meanings, the name Strong signifies power, hardness, and severity. It represents someone with great physical strength, a strong individual. The term is akin to the French "Le Fort," highlighting the physical quality associated with the name.
